What Are Abiotic Factors?

Abiotic factors are the non-living, physical, and chemical elements in an ecosystem. Unlike biotic factors, which are living or once-living organisms, abiotic factors are entirely devoid of life. These components play a crucial role in shaping the environment and determining which organisms can survive and thrive in a particular ecosystem123456.

Common examples of abiotic factors include:

  • Temperature

  • Rainfall (precipitation)

  • pH (acidity or alkalinity)

  • Nutrients (such as minerals in soil or water)

  • Sunlight

  • Soil type

  • Humidity

  • Atmosphere (air composition)

  • Salinity

  • Pressure

  • Wind12345678

These factors can vary greatly between different ecosystems, influencing the diversity and abundance of organisms present.


Analysis of the Options

Let’s break down each option to see which correctly lists only abiotic factors.

Option Components Abiotic or Biotic? Explanation
(1) temperature, rain fall, pH, Nutrients All Abiotic All are non-living, physical or chemical elements123456.
(2) temperature, rain fall, pH, Food Food is Biotic Food (organic matter) is derived from living things, thus biotic.
(3) temperature, rain fall, Pathogens Pathogens Biotic Pathogens (bacteria, fungi, etc.) are living organisms, thus biotic.
(4) temperature, rain fall, pH, viruses Viruses Biotic Viruses, though not fully alive, are not considered abiotic factors5.

Why Option (1) Is Correct

  • Temperature: A physical condition influencing metabolic rates and survival of organisms12345678.

  • Rainfall: Represents the water input to an ecosystem, affecting soil moisture and plant growth12345678.

  • pH: A chemical property of soil or water, influencing nutrient availability and organism health2346.

  • Nutrients: Refers to mineral nutrients like nitrogen, phosphorus, and potassium, essential for plant growth but non-living356.

Why Other Options Are Incorrect

  • Food: Typically refers to organic matter or living/dead organisms consumed for energy, making it a biotic factor.

  • Pathogens: These are living organisms (bacteria, fungi, protozoa) that cause disease, so they are biotic.

  • Viruses: While not fully alive, viruses are biological entities and are not classified as abiotic factors5.


Importance of Abiotic Factors in Ecosystems

Abiotic factors are critical because they:

  • Determine the types of organisms that can live in an environment.

  • Influence growth, reproduction, and survival of all living things.

  • Shape the structure and function of ecosystems12345678.

For example:

  • In deserts, low rainfall and high temperatures limit the types of plants and animals that can survive.

  • In aquatic ecosystems, factors like pH, salinity, and dissolved oxygen are crucial for aquatic life.


Abiotic vs. Biotic Factors: Key Differences

Abiotic Factors Biotic Factors
Non-living (physical/chemical) Living or once-living organisms
Examples: temperature, pH, soil Examples: plants, animals, fungi
Influence habitat conditions Interact with each other and abiotic factors
